Your ALSA Terminal output shows this issue:

[ 8.057077] ca0132 DOWNLOAD FAILED!!! DSP IS NOT RUNNING.

I believe your sound card is experiencing these bugs:

https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/alsa-driver/+bug/1166529
https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/linux/+bug/1176072
https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/alsa-driver/+bug/1182741

I know it does not solve the issue. But I would personally remove and sell the Sound Blaster ZX and enable on-board sound, if you want to keep using Linux...

You could always try, but I don't think it will.

Virtualbox uses virtualized hardware that relies on the real hardware to work correctly on the host operating system.

The real hardware on the host OS (Ubuntu) is not working correctly. So it would seem logical that the soundcard will not work on the guest O.S. either...
